typescript
import { Agent } from "@mastra/core/agent";
import { createMCPClient } from "@mastra/mcp";
import { openai } from "@ai-sdk/openai";

async function main() {
  // Your Vinkius token. get it at cloud.vinkius.com
  const mcpClient = await createMCPClient({
    servers: {
      "chartmogul": {
        url: "https://edge.vinkius.com/[YOUR_TOKEN_HERE]/mcp",
      },
    },
  });

  const tools = await mcpClient.getTools();
  const agent = new Agent({
    name: "ChartMogul Agent",
    instructions:
      "You help users interact with ChartMogul " +
      "using 8 tools.",
    model: openai("gpt-4o"),
    tools,
  });

  const result = await agent.generate(
    "What can I do with ChartMogul?"
  );
  console.log(result.text);
}

main();

How to Connect ChartMogul to Mastra AI via MCP

Follow these steps to integrate the ChartMogul MCP Server with Mastra AI.

01

Install dependencies

Run npm install @mastra/core @mastra/mcp @ai-sdk/openai

02

Replace the token

Replace [YOUR_TOKEN_HERE] with your Vinkius token

03

Run the agent

Save to agent.ts and run with npx tsx agent.ts

04

Explore tools

Mastra discovers 8 tools from ChartMogul via MCP

ChartMogul MCP Tools for Mastra AI (8)

These 8 tools become available when you connect ChartMogul to Mastra AI via MCP:

01

get_arr_metrics

Retrieve Annualized Run Rate metrics

02

get_customer_count_metrics

Retrieve total customer count metrics over time

03

get_mogul_customer_details

Get detailed information for a specific customer

04

get_mrr_metrics

Retrieve Monthly Recurring Revenue metrics

05

get_subscription_metrics

Retrieve all high-level subscription metrics (MRR, ARR, etc)

06

list_mogul_customers

List all customers in ChartMogul

07

list_mogul_data_sources

List all data sources configured in the account

08

ping_mogul_api

Verify connectivity and authentication with the ChartMogul API

ChartMogul + Mastra AI FAQ

Common questions about integrating ChartMogul MCP Server with Mastra AI.

01

How does Mastra AI connect to MCP servers?

Create an MCPClient with the server URL and pass it to your agent. Mastra discovers all tools and makes them available with full TypeScript types.
02

Can Mastra agents use tools from multiple servers?

Yes. Pass multiple MCP clients to the agent constructor. Mastra merges all tool schemas and the agent can call any tool from any server.
03

Does Mastra support workflow orchestration?

Yes. Mastra has a built-in workflow engine that lets you chain MCP tool calls with branching logic, error handling, and parallel execution.
